    3 of the top 6 sites on that list are PR6. That doesn't sound like they have a PR10 link that is passing rank. Like most college newspapers that sold links, links from sites like statcounter have been neutered if all you're after is PR.

    statcounter even links to this site and it's just pr5 http://www.fileedge.com/

    so kinda useless buying a link there.
    I think it's probably because the links are marked as kinda paid links, so google doesn't give them much value
